NCERT Class 4 Mathematics Math-Mela (Sanskrit): Chapter 1 — आस्मान् परिताः आकृतयः
This chapter, 'Shapes Around Us' from the NCERT Class 4 Mathematics textbook 'Math-Mela' in Sanskrit, introduces students to the concept of shapes in their surroundings. The chapter begins with a narrative of a girl named Deeksha visiting Delhi during summer vacation and seeing various monuments like India Gate and Qutub Minar. Students are encouraged to build models of these structures using different materials like cardboard. The chapter prompts critical thinking about the parts of buildings (roof, pillars, base), the shapes suitable for construction, and how models represent real buildings, highlighting differences and the impact of removing a part. It also touches upon the historical evolution of building materials from clay bricks and wood to concrete. This chapter aims to develop observational skills, spatial reasoning, and an understanding of geometric shapes in real-world contexts, crucial for CBSE mathematics learning.

Vocabulary
| Word | Meaning |
|---|---|
| बृहत् नगरं | big city |
| स्मारकानि | monuments |
| प्रतिरूपं | model/replica |
| निर्मातुं | to build/construct |
| खण्डान् | pieces/parts |
| छदिः | roof |
| स्तम्भाः | pillars |
| आधारः | base |
| आकृतयः | shapes |
| ऐतिह्यम् | heritage |
| इष्टिकाभिः | bricks |
| काँक्रीट्-खण्डानां | concrete blocks |

Practice questions
- भवनानां प्रतिरूपं निर्मातुं कानि कानि साधनानि उपयुक्तानि? Answer: भवनानां प्रतिरूपं निर्मातुं काष्ठखण्डान्, भिन्नपेटिकाः, कूपीः, पात्राणि, नारिकेलस्य आवरणम् इत्यादीनि साधनानि उपयुक्तानि।
- कुतुब्-मिनार् इत्यस्य कति तलानि सन्ति? Answer: कुतुब्-मिनार् इत्यस्य ५ तलानि सन्ति।
- भवनानां निर्माणाय पूर्वं जनाः केषां पदार्थानां उपयोगं कुर्वन्ति स्म? Answer: पूर्वम् जनाः मृण्मय-इष्टिकाभिः, शिलाखण्डैः, काष्ठैः च भवनानां निर्माणं कुर्वन्ति स्म।
- भवनानां प्रतिरूपे छदिः, स्तम्भाः, आधारः इत्येतेषां भागानां चयनं किमर्थं कृतवान्? Answer: एते भागाः भवनस्य संरचनां दर्शयन्ति, अतः तेषां चयनं कृतवान्।
Frequently asked questions
What is the main theme of NCERT Class 4 Mathematics Chapter 1 in Sanskrit?
The chapter 'आस्मान् परिताः आकृतयः' focuses on identifying and understanding shapes in our surroundings, particularly in the context of buildings and their models.
What activities are suggested in this chapter for students?
Students are encouraged to build models of famous buildings like India Gate and Qutub Minar using various materials and to discuss the shapes and parts involved.
What historical information about Qutub Minar is provided?
The chapter mentions that Qutub Minar is a global heritage site, built with bricks, has 5 floors, and 379 steps.
How does the chapter discuss building materials?
It contrasts historical materials like clay bricks, stones, and wood with modern materials such as concrete blocks.
What critical thinking skills does the chapter aim to develop?
It prompts students to think about why certain shapes are chosen for models, how models represent real buildings, and what happens if a part is removed.
What is the purpose of the project work mentioned in the chapter?
The project work aims to encourage students to observe their surroundings, identify main buildings, and construct models, fostering practical application of learned concepts.
